Mississippi River Park is a scenic gem located in the vibrant city of Baton Rouge, Louisiana. This park offers visitors a unique blend of natural beauty and recreational activities, making it an ideal spot for tourists seeking relaxation and adventure. As you stroll along the riverbank, you’ll be treated to breathtaking views of the Mississippi River, where you can watch boats glide by and enjoy the gentle sounds of nature. Lush greenery and well-maintained pathways provide a picturesque setting for a leisurely walk, jog, or bike ride. The park is dotted with picnic areas, making it a perfect location for families and friends to gather for a day of fun under the sun. Additionally, the park’s proximity to the River Center and local restaurants allows visitors to seamlessly blend outdoor exploration with culinary delights. Birdwatchers and photography enthusiasts will find plenty of inspiration here, thanks to the diverse wildlife and stunning landscapes. Whether you’re looking to take a peaceful break from the bustle of city life or engage in outdoor activities, Mississippi River Park offers a refreshing escape that captures the essence of the Louisiana landscape. Local tips

  • Visit during sunset for stunning river views and a magical atmosphere.
  • Bring a picnic to enjoy in one of the many serene spots throughout the park.
  • Don’t forget your camera; the park is a great place for photography.
  • Check the local event calendar for seasonal festivals and activities held in the park.
  • Wear comfortable shoes for walking or biking along the scenic pathways.

Getting There

  • Walking

    If you are in downtown Baton Rouge, start at the Louisiana State Capitol located at 900 North 3rd Street. From the Capitol, head south on North 3rd Street until you reach Convention Street. Turn left onto Convention Street and walk east until you reach the intersection with River Road. Turn right onto River Road, and continue walking south. After about a 10-minute walk, you will see Mississippi River Park on your left at 299 River Rd, Baton Rouge, LA 70801.

  • Public Transit

    From the Baton Rouge Bus Terminal located at 1253 Florida Blvd, take the CATS bus route 11 (Florida to St. Francisville) in the direction of the LSU Campus. Get off at the stop near 3rd Street and Florida Blvd. From there, walk south on North 3rd Street until you reach Convention Street. Turn left onto Convention Street, then turn right onto River Road. Walk south for about 10 minutes, and you will arrive at Mississippi River Park at 299 River Rd, Baton Rouge, LA 70801.
